Interzone is a great sci-fi/fantasy short story magazine. Regularly has excellent stuff in it, and last time I checked they also paid relatively well (though fair warning: 'last time I checked' was some years ago now). If your stories veer toward the darker end of the spectrum, the same company also publishes Black Static.
